logo

Output e37dc4b20c5aebce2eae983fb59269bdb0ada7b1c38e3cf38b78561e60437dbc:0

value
599524836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09edc311751b8b82298694be2fe49047b6dbce0 OP_EQUAL
address
3HnuA6oTWWWzUp1FauXkxuQBj6j6s2FXNC
transaction
e37dc4b20c5aebce2eae983fb59269bdb0ada7b1c38e3cf38b78561e60437dbc